Coupling and Coordination of Land Use Efficiency and Land Ecological Security in Jiziwan Metropolitan Area of the Yellow River
By analyzing the spatiotemporal evolution characteristics of land use efficiency and land ecological security in the Yellow River Jiziwan metropolitan area,this study explores the path of coordinated development between land use and ecological security in the Yellow River Basin.Using the Super-SBM model,projection pursuit model,and coupling coordination model,15 cities in the Yellow River"Jiziwan"metropolitan area from 2002 to 2021 were selected as research objects to evaluate their land use efficiency,land ecological security level,and the coupling coordination between the two.The results showed that the land use efficiency was good during the research period,with an average value of 0.991,showing an overall downward trend year by year,with Ordos as the high-level agglomeration center in space;the overall level of land ecological security is stable,with an average value of 2.012,with Ordos and Yulin as high-level gathering centers in space;the average coupling coordination between the two is 0.616,which is at a low level of overall coordination.Most cities are on the brink of imbalance,showing a spatial distribution characteristic of"high in the center and low in the surrounding areas".There is a clear contradiction between land use efficiency and land ecological security.Therefore,cities within the Yellow River Jiziwan metropolitan area should optimize land allocation,improve land use efficiency,strengthen experience sharing and coordinated development between cities,jointly build a differentiated industrial pattern,and promote high-quality development of Jiziwan of the Yellow River.
